Chapter 9 - Section 9.3 - Hypothesis Tests About µ: σ Not Known - Exercises - Page 375: 9.48

Answer

$\bar{x}$ = 1456.49/14=104.035 , μ=95, s = $\sqrt \frac{154949.9185-(104.035^{2}/14}{13}=16.22$, $σ_\bar{s}$=$\frac{16.2291}{\sqrt 14}$=4.3374, n=14 α = 0.05 , df = 14-1=13, critical value= 3.012 t =$\frac{\bar{x}-μ }{σ_\bar{s}}$=$\frac{104.035-95}{4.3374}$ = 1.10 H0: μ<=95 H1: μ > 95 for α = 0.05 Non rejection region = t < 3.012 Rejection region = t > 3.012 since t = 1.1 < 3.012, we failed to reject H0 and conclude the average amount of money spent by all customers at this supermarket after the campaign was started is not more than 95 dollars.
